Key Market Drivers

1. Increasing Demand for Automation and Convenience
Smart solutions streamline everyday tasks through centralized controls, machine learning, and remote accessibility. Consumers expect more personalized and convenient living environments, supporting the adoption of automated home ecosystems.

2. Focus on Sustainability and Energy Efficiency
Growing awareness of energy conservation and carbon footprint reduction encourages building owners to invest in smart energy systems, efficient lighting, and intelligent climate control technologies.

3. Expansion of IoT and Connected Infrastructure
The rise of high-speed networks and the Internet of Things has transformed property management and home environments. Robust IoT integration enhances monitoring, security, and device interoperability.

4. Rising Smart Security Needs
Advanced surveillance systems, access control technologies, and emergency notification solutions are becoming vital in residential and commercial infrastructures.

FAQs

1. What factors are contributing to the growth of smart homes and smart buildings?
Increasing demand for automation, rising adoption of IoT devices, energy-efficient solutions, and improved security technologies are the primary drivers.

2. How are smart buildings improving energy management?
By using intelligent sensors, automation systems, and real-time monitoring tools, smart buildings significantly reduce energy consumption and enhance overall operational efficiency.

3. What technologies are commonly used in smart homes today?
Modern smart homes use automated lighting, connected HVAC systems, smart security cameras, voice-enabled devices, and integrated home control systems for enhanced comfort and safety.
